Key Features of Dried Hog Casing
Dried hog casing is engineered to address the limitations of natural casings, which often require refrigeration, extensive preparation, and are prone to inconsistencies. Here are the standout features that make this product a preferred choice:
- Extended Shelf Life: Unlike natural casings, dried tubed casings can be stored for extended periods under cool, dry conditions. This eliminates the need for refrigeration, significantly reducing storage costs and logistical challenges (learn more).
- Consistent Quality: The pre-processing ensures uniform diameter, thickness, and strength, resulting in sausages with precise sizing and fewer defects (product details).
- Convenience: These casings are ready to use after rehydration, saving time and labor in production workflows (how to use).
- Cost-Effectiveness: Dried hog casings are generally more affordable than natural alternatives, with less waste due to standardized sizing and durability.
- Versatility: Suitable for fresh, smoked, cooked, or fermented sausages, and available in multiple diameters to meet diverse product requirements.
- Hygiene and Safety: Processed under controlled conditions, reducing the risk of bacterial contamination compared to improperly handled natural casings.
- Strength and Durability: Less prone to bursting during stuffing and cooking, ensuring a secure fill and consistent performance (technical specs).

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Details |
|---|---|
| Material | Pork-derived dried tubed casing |
| Diameter Range | Varies by product (e.g., DTHC 65-300) |
| Shelf Life | Up to 2 years when stored in cool, dry conditions |
| Processing Method | Controlled drying and pre-sterilization |
| Rehydration Time | 15–30 minutes in water, depending on size |
| Applications | Industrial sausage production, specialty sausages (e.g., Christmas tree, Mickey shapes) |
The product specifications highlight its adaptability to both large-scale and small-scale operations, making it a versatile choice for modern food manufacturers.

Applications in Sausage Production
Dried hog casing is ideal for a wide range of applications, including:
- Industrial Sausage Production: Large-scale manufacturers benefit from the consistency and efficiency of dried casings, which reduce downtime and waste (case studies).
- Small-Scale Butchers: The ease of use and cost savings make it a practical option for local meat processors.
- Specialty Sausages: From smoked and cooked sausages to unique shapes like Christmas trees and animals, dried casings offer flexibility for creative product development.
